Bacteria are strange creatures that can survive millions of years imbedded in rock or more than 2 years exposed on the surface of the moon.

With the amount of material transferred between planets, there's little doubt in my mind that life was able to spread successfully encased in a shield of rock. Whether it found a suitable home where it landed is another question.
